Miniliteman Posted November 5, 2025 Report Posted November 5, 2025 14 minutes ago, BIG G said: Not the same wheel at all, the group one wheel you have there look refurbed? grp1 wheels are a lot more dished then cheapy laser wheels and use different wheel nuts There are 3 types of GP1 wheels. The UK type 6x13 ET19 with a H75AB number which you are referring to, the German 6x13 ET19 with a H75EG number which I was referring to and the German 6x13 ET5 wheel. 1
